Another Eakin choral work, Still Waters, has been published by E.C. Schirmer. This a cappella work for mixed chorus and soprano solo combines portions of text from Psalm 23 and In Paradisum. For more information contact E.C. Schirmer at: www.ecspublishing.com

New commission honoring Dr. Maya Angelou’s 80th Birthday
On March 1, 2008 Instrument of Peace, for Mixed Chorus and Orchestra, had it’s premiere honoring one of the greatest poets and peace-makers of our time, Dr. Maya Angelou. The event took place in Dallas, TX at the Meyerson Symphony Center with Dr. Angelou giving the keynote address.

The Power Of Harmony Wins Best Documentary
The Power Of Harmony, directed by Ginny Martin, won Best Documentary at the USA Film Festival giving it an Academy Award qualification! This moving documentary first aired nationally on PBS in June 2006 and will air numerous times on PBS through 2009.
